AirAlarm

Wake at the end of your sleep cycle

AirAlarm turns your iPhone and AirPods into a gentler sleep alarm. Set a wake window, drift off with built-in sounds or your own media, and wake at the end of a 90-minute cycle. No Apple Watch, account, ads, analytics, or cloud sleep profile.

Hi Product Hunt! 👋 I built AirAlarm because I wanted a gentler alarm without adding another wearable, account, or cloud sleep profile to my night. The idea is simple: instead of treating one exact alarm minute as a cliff, AirAlarm lets you choose a wake window. You fall asleep with your AirPods and either AirAlarm's built-in sounds or audio from another app. AirAlarm uses that bedtime flow to schedule the end of a 90-minute sleep cycle inside the window you chose. AirAlarm is native SwiftUI and uses Apple's AlarmKit for system-level alarm scheduling. Sleep history stays on the iPhone. There are no ads, analytics SDKs, or required accounts, and you do not need an Apple Watch. The app currently supports English, Simplified Chinese, and Japanese. Who hunted AirAlarm?

AirAlarm was hunted by 張詩楓(カエデエエエ). A “hunter” on Product Hunt is the community member who submits a product to the platform — uploading the images, the link, and tagging the makers behind it. Hunters typically write the first comment explaining why a product is worth attention, and their followers are notified the moment they post. Around 79% of featured launches on Product Hunt are self-hunted by their makers, but a well-known hunter still acts as a signal of quality to the rest of the community.
